What is "LIDL ONLINE"?
Lidl is a grocery store that offers a wide range of products, from fresh food to household items, all at affordable prices. They may charge you for something you bought online, or if you're signed up for their subscription services. Lidl also provides weekly specials and discounts to help you save money while shopping. If you see a billing from Lidl, it’s likely for your grocery purchases or a subscription you might have.
- LIDL: The name of the store or company where the purchase was made.
- ONLINE: Indicates that the purchase was made through the internet, rather than in a physical store.

Why do people get charges like this from Lidl?
- Grocery Purchases: Many customers may see charges for their grocery purchases made at Lidl stores or through their website.
- Online Orders: Charges may appear from online orders placed for delivery or pickup from Lidl.
- Membership or Subscription Fees: Users might encounter charges related to membership programs or subscriptions if Lidl offers them in their region.
- Promotional Offers: Some users report being charged for promotional items or offers that they may not have fully understood at the time of purchase.
- Coupon Redemptions: Charges can occur if a customer attempts to use coupons that did not apply correctly at checkout.
- Payment Processing Fees: Occasionally, customers might see small transaction fees associated with their purchases, depending on their payment methods.
- Refunds or Adjustments: Users sometimes report confusion over refunded amounts that still show up as charges if the refund process was not clearly communicated.
If I see this charge, what should I do?
If you see this charge and aren’t expecting it, you have various options.
First, try to contact the lidl.com via one of the support methods we listed below and inquire about the charge. See if they will refund it and cancel any associated subscriptions you might have.
If the lidl.com refused to issue a refund or you cannot get in touch with the company, call your bank or financial institution and open a credit card dispute. Record screenshot evidence from your prior conversations with lidl.com, and use that to open your credit card dispute. Tell your bank or credit card issuer that you do not recognize the charge and do not recall signing up for the service.
